শনিবার, ১৫ এপ্রিল, ২০১৭

UVA 10008 - What's Cryptanalysis?

#include<bits/stdc++.h>
using namespace std;
main()
{
    long ts;
    cin>>ts;
    getchar();
    map<char,long>mp;
    long i,mx=0;
    while(ts--)
    {

        string s;
        getline(cin,s);
        long k;
        for(i=0; i<s.size(); i++)
        {
            if(isalpha(s[i]))
            {
                if(s[i]>='a'&&s[i]<='z')
                {
                    s[i]-=32;
                }
                k=s[i];
                mp[k]++;
                mx=max(mx,mp[k]);
            }

        }
    }
    long j;
        for(i=mx;i>=1;i--)
        {
            for(j=65;j<=90;j++)
            {
                if(mp[j]==i)
                {
                    cout<<char(j)<<" "<<mp[j]<<endl;
                }
            }
        }
}

কোন মন্তব্য নেই:

একটি মন্তব্য পোস্ট করুন

Factory Pattern

Factory Method  is a creational design pattern that provides an interface for creating objects in a superclass but allows subclasses to alte...